Man Arrested After Drugs Uncovered In L'Derry

Suspected Class A and Class B drugs have been seized in a policing operation in L'Derry on the evening of Monday, 08 July.

Shortly after 5pm, officers from the Ballyarnett Neighbourhood Team where at an address in Shantallow on an un-related matter when they became suspicious of the presence of drugs. The officers carried out a search and uncovered suspected cocaine and cannabis.

A male, aged 47, was arrested on suspicion of Possession of a Class A controlled drug and Possession of a Class B controlled drug. He was subsequently released on bail to allow for further enquiries to be conducted.
